The size of Simpsons Bay is approximately 9.0 square kilometres. It has 1 park. The population of Simpsons Bay in 2016 was 55 people. By 2021 the population was 49 showing a population decline of 10.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Simpsons Bay is 50-59 years. Households in Simpsons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ments.
